Why We Built The Summerlin Pant

Summers in our Summerlin Pant provides any sort of adventure we plan. Whether it's a hike around a lake, a climb up a mountain, or a family barbecue, the Summerlin disguises an outdoor-worthy performance in a contemporary style suitable for any activity. It's soft to the touch and has plenty of stretch for full mobility, and we treated it to resist moisture on the off-chance of summer showers.

These pants do a pretty good job at fulfilling multiple roles. They look nice enough to wear into the office, but have the technical features and materials to be useful on many different outdoor adventures. The fit is great once you get the sizing dialed in, (a full size up from my normal 34) they are slim and have a nice taper to the lower leg, but are stretchy enough to climb and cycle in comfortably. My biggest issue is the color saturation. In two different colored pairs, the color hasn't held up. On the first wash my ebony pair had white spots along the side and my olive pair have an outline of my phone in the front pocket after 3 wears. I hope that Backcountry can get these sorted because they have all the makings of a fantastic go to pant, they just need a few tweaks.

I was given this product by Backcountry, but this review is my personal opinion. These pants have easily become one of my favorite pair of pants. They can be dressed up for a nicer occasion or worn with Chacos out by the fire. The flexibility of these pants make them super comfortable to wear - and also give you one pant for many different occasions. I've worn these while mainly camping - around the fire, cooking dinner etc and they've fantastic for evenings/ early mornings in the summer. They feel like a casual pant with the breathability of a more athletic pant. They have more of a slim fit to them, which is great for someone with long legs - but may way to size up depending on how snug you like your pants to fit! I also really like how well they clean up! After working in them outdoors or after a camping trip - coming home and washing them makes them look straight out of the bag again. I've had them for a few months now and they still hold their color well - even after being out in the sun for most of the summer. The deep pockets and back zipper pocket make it practically impossible to loose anything in them. From camping, paddling and hiking in them - they cover all the bases and I would highly recommend these pants to anyone looking for a high quality - all encompassing pant!
